Key Takeaways
Web design principles form the backbone of every engaging website, dictating how information is presented and how users interact with digital content. From creating a seamless user experience to optimizing for various devices, these principles shape the online landscape.
But have you ever wondered what makes a website truly captivating? What are the foundational elements that turn a simple web page into an interactive masterpiece?
Introduction to Web Design Principles
Web design principles refer to the fundamental guidelines and best practices that designers follow when creating websites. These principles encompass various aspects such as layout, navigation, typography, color schemes, and user experience (UX) design. They serve as a blueprint for designing websites that are not only visually appealing but also functional, intuitive, and engaging for users.
Definition of Web Design Principles
- Web design principles focus on creating a positive user experience by making websites easy to navigate and understand.
- They involve factors like organizing content logically, using clear labels and instructions, and designing intuitive navigation menus.
- Accessibility is also a key aspect of web design principles, ensuring that websites are usable by people of all abilities.
Importance of Web Design for User Engagement
- Well-designed websites attract and retain visitors, leading to increased engagement and interaction.
- User-friendly design encourages users to explore the website further, increasing the chances of conversion or desired actions.
- Web design directly impacts user satisfaction, influencing how visitors perceive a brand or business online.
Simplicity and Clarity in Web Design
Minimalist Design Techniques
- Whitespace Utilization: Using ample whitespace around elements to create a clean and uncluttered layout.
- Limited Color Palette: Employing a restrained color scheme to avoid visual overload and maintain a cohesive look.
- Simplified Typography: Choosing easy-to-read fonts and limiting the number of font styles for better readability.
- Streamlined Graphics: Opting for simple and purposeful graphics that enhance content without overwhelming the design.
- Reduced Content Density: Focusing on essential information and avoiding unnecessary elements to improve user comprehension.
Importance of Clear Navigation and Content Structure
- User-Friendly Navigation Menus: Designing intuitive navigation menus that guide users to relevant sections without confusion.
- Hierarchical Organization: Structuring content hierarchically to prioritize important information and facilitate smooth navigation.
- Consistent Layouts: Maintaining consistency in layout and design elements across pages for a familiar browsing experience.
- Visual Cues: Incorporating visual cues such as breadcrumbs, icons, and hover effects to aid navigation and highlight interactive elements.
- Content Grouping: Grouping related content logically and using headings, subheadings, and bullet points to enhance readability and understanding.
Responsive Design for Multi-Device Compatibility
Importance of Mobile-Friendly Design
- With the increasing use of smartphones and tablets, having a mobile-friendly website is crucial for reaching a wider audience.
- Mobile devices have different screen sizes and resolutions, so a responsive design ensures that your website looks and functions well on all devices.
- Google and other search engines prioritize mobile-friendly websites in their rankings, improving your site’s visibility and SEO performance.
Strategies for Responsive Web Design
- Use of CSS Media Queries: Implementing media queries in your CSS allows your website to adapt to different screen sizes. You can define specific styles for various devices, such as smartphones, tablets, and desktops.
- Flexible Grid Layouts: Utilize fluid grid layouts that adjust based on the screen’s width. This ensures that your website’s elements resize proportionally, maintaining a consistent and visually appealing design across devices.
- Mobile-First Approach: Start designing your website with a mobile-first mindset. This means prioritizing the mobile experience and then scaling up for larger screens. By focusing on mobile users’ needs, you create a more user-centric and efficient design.
- Optimizing Images and Media: Optimize images and multimedia content for faster loading times on mobile devices. Use responsive images that adjust based on screen size to avoid slow loading or distorted visuals.
- Touch-Friendly Navigation: Design intuitive and touch-friendly navigation menus and buttons for mobile users. Consider using hamburger menus, swipe gestures, and larger clickable areas to enhance usability on touchscreens.
Visual Hierarchy and User Attention
Contrast in Design
- Contrast refers to the difference between elements in a design.
- High contrast draws attention and emphasizes important elements.
- Use contrasting colors, sizes, or shapes to create visual impact.
- For example, a bold call-to-action button against a subtle background color creates a focal point.
Color Psychology
- Colors evoke emotions and influence user perception.
- Understand color psychology to convey the right message.
- Warm colors like red and orange can create a sense of urgency or excitement.
- Cool colors like blue and green evoke calmness and trust.
- Use colors strategically to guide user behavior and enhance engagement.
Typography for Readability and Emphasis
- Typography plays a crucial role in conveying information and guiding user attention.
- Choose legible fonts for easy readability across devices.
- Use different font sizes, weights, and styles to create hierarchy and emphasis.
- Headings should be larger and bolder to signify importance.
- Utilize typography to establish a visual hierarchy and improve content comprehension.
Whitespace and Layout
- Whitespace, or negative space, is essential for visual clarity and breathing room.
- Proper spacing between elements prevents visual clutter and enhances readability.
- Use whitespace strategically to highlight key elements and guide user attention.
- A well-balanced layout with ample whitespace improves user experience and engagement.
Visual Cues and Directional Elements
- Incorporate visual cues such as arrows, icons, or images to direct user focus.
- Arrows can point towards important content or calls-to-action.
- Icons can represent actions or navigation paths, aiding user understanding.
- Use imagery strategically to enhance the overall visual hierarchy and user experience.
Consistency in Visual Elements
- Maintain consistency in visual elements throughout the website.
- Consistent color schemes, typography styles, and visual cues create a cohesive design.
- Consistency reinforces branding and helps users navigate the website intuitively.
- Avoid visual inconsistencies that can confuse users and disrupt the user experience.
Consistency Across Web Pages
Consistency in web design refers to maintaining uniformity in design elements and user experience across all pages of a website. This practice is crucial as it contributes significantly to creating a unified brand experience and enhancing user satisfaction.
Importance of Consistent Design Elements
- Brand Identity: Consistent design elements such as logos, color schemes, fonts, and imagery reinforce brand identity. When users encounter familiar elements throughout the website, they develop trust and recognition for the brand.
- User Expectations: Consistency helps meet user expectations. When users navigate from one page to another, they expect a similar layout, navigation menu, and visual style. Meeting these expectations improves user experience.
- Ease of Navigation: Consistent navigation elements, such as menu placement and labeling, make it easier for users to find their way around the website. Predictable navigation enhances usability and reduces confusion.
- Professionalism: A website that maintains consistency in design exudes professionalism. It shows attention to detail and a commitment to delivering a cohesive experience, which can positively impact how users perceive the brand.
Creating a Unified Brand Experience
- Design Guidelines: Establishing design guidelines or a style guide ensures consistency across web pages. This guide should include specifications for colors, typography, layout grids, iconography, and other design elements.
- Template Usage: Using templates or design frameworks can help maintain consistency. Templates ensure that similar design elements are applied consistently across different pages, maintaining visual harmony.
- Content Presentation: Consistency extends to how content is presented. Use consistent formatting for headings, paragraphs, lists, and media elements to create a cohesive look and feel.
- Testing and Feedback: Regularly test the website and gather feedback from users to identify areas where consistency may be lacking. Addressing these issues promptly helps maintain a seamless user experience.
Accessibility and Usability
Designing for Inclusivity and Accessibility
- Understanding Accessibility:
- Accessibility in web design refers to creating websites that can be easily accessed and used by people with disabilities, including visual, auditory, motor, and cognitive impairments.
- Designing for inclusivity means ensuring that all users, regardless of their abilities, can navigate, understand, and interact with the website effectively.
- Incorporating Accessibility Features:
- Utilize alternative text (alt text) for images to provide descriptions for screen readers, aiding visually impaired users in understanding visual content.
- Implement keyboard navigation options to allow users to navigate the website without a mouse, benefiting those with motor disabilities or those who rely on keyboard shortcuts for navigation.
- Color and Contrast Considerations:
- Use color combinations that are accessible for users with color blindness or low vision, ensuring sufficient contrast between text and background elements for readability.
- Avoid relying solely on color to convey important information, as some users may not perceive color accurately.
- Typography for Accessibility:
- Choose fonts that are easy to read and understand, particularly for users with dyslexia or other reading difficulties.
- Ensure proper spacing between text elements to improve readability, especially for users who may struggle with dense or crowded text layouts.
Usability Testing and Optimization Techniques
- Importance of Usability Testing:
- Usability testing involves evaluating the user experience of a website by testing its functionality, navigation, and overall usability.
- Conducting usability tests helps identify potential usability issues and allows for iterative improvements to enhance the user experience.
- User Feedback and Iterative Design:
- Gather feedback from real users through surveys, interviews, and usability testing sessions to understand their needs, preferences, and pain points.
- Use this feedback to iterate on the design, making adjustments and optimizations based on user insights to improve overall usability.
- Optimizing Performance and Loading Times:
- Optimize website performance by minimizing loading times, optimizing images and media files, and reducing unnecessary scripts or plugins that can slow down the site.
- Fast-loading websites enhance user experience, reduce bounce rates, and improve search engine rankings, contributing to overall usability.
- Responsive Design for Accessibility:
- Ensure that the website is responsive and adapts seamlessly to different devices and screen sizes, providing a consistent user experience across platforms.
- Test the website on various devices and browsers to identify any responsiveness issues and address them to improve accessibility and usability for all users.
Conclusion
In conclusion, understanding and implementing effective web design principles are crucial for creating engaging and user-friendly websites. By focusing on simplicity and clarity, ensuring responsiveness across devices, utilizing visual hierarchy, maintaining consistency, and prioritizing accessibility and usability, websites can become powerful tools for engaging visitors and achieving online success. Embracing these principles not only enhances user experience but also strengthens brand identity and fosters long-lasting relationships with your audience.
FAQs:
What are the key web design principles?
Web design principles include simplicity, responsiveness, visual hierarchy, consistency, accessibility, and usability.
Why is responsive design important for websites?
Responsive design ensures compatibility across devices, improving user experience and search engine rankings.
How can I improve visual hierarchy on my website?
Utilize contrast, color, typography, and layout to guide user attention effectively.
Why is consistency crucial in web design?
Consistency fosters brand identity, enhances user recognition, and improves overall user experience.
What role does accessibility play in web design?
Consistency fosters brand identity, enhances user recognition, and improves overall user experience.
Website Development Services
With the expertise built on 1,900+ web projects, EMB professionally designs, redesigns and continuously supports customer-facing and enterprise web apps and achieves high conversion and adoption rates.
State of Technology 2024
Humanity's Quantum Leap Forward
Explore 'State of Technology 2024' for strategic insights into 7 emerging technologies reshaping 10 critical industries. Dive into sector-wide transformations and global tech dynamics, offering critical analysis for tech leaders and enthusiasts alike, on how to navigate the future's technology landscape.
What role does accessibility play in web design?
Accessibility ensures inclusivity, compliance with regulations, and improved user satisfaction for all users.